Android Revolution HD is a custom Android firmware that offers enhanced performance, customization, and new features compared to stock Android. It is based on LineageOS and aims to provide a bloat-free experience.
OmniROM is a custom Android firmware based on AOSP that aims to provide a clean, fast, and stable user experience. It has a focus on customization and includes many additional features not found in stock Android.
